Spheroid Generator is now a web page. With just a web browser you can get
instructions showing where to put plates to make a sphere, cone, or tent in
any size, using plates. Kind of like Mosaic Maker. I'll be working on this
more, so that it can make printable instructions, plus other features.

Yes the web version also makes Ldraw models.

Geometrically speaking, what exactly is a tent?

I generated an example so I have a sense of a tent being a kind of concave
cone, as opposed to be sphere being a convex cone (if that makes any sense).

Is there any relationship between tents and spheres? Looking at them, it seems
like a tent + sphere = cube.
